Sundance Film Festival welcomed film fans over the action-packed second day of premieres and conversations. Yesterday’s Festival events included buzzing press lines and premieres for 20 Days in Mariupol, Against the Tide, Animalia, AUM: The Cult at the End of the World, Blueback, Fancy Dance, Fremont, Going To Mars: The Nikki Giovanni Project, Gush, Heroic, MAMACRUZ, Other People's Children, Pianoforte, Squaring The Circle (The Story of Hipgnosis), To Live and Die And Live, and more along with insightful panels with topics ranging from the importance of diversity and innovation in film, and Hollywood’s progress and challenges to implement change. The Festival’s Short Film Program 2 and Midnight Short Film Program premieres included A Folded Ocean, AirHostess-73, AliEN0089, Baba, Claudio’s Song, I AM HOME, In the Flesh, Life Without Dreams, Pipes, Power Signal,  Rest Stop, Troy, Unborn Biru, and We Were Meant To

Deep Rising

Executive producer and narrator Jason Momoa, director and executive producer Matthieu Rytz, film subject Dr. Sandor Mulsow, Co-Executive Producer Laura Clarke all attended the premiere and walked the press line. 

During the film’s intro, Jason Momoa stated “It’s great to be part of my first film at Sundance.” And he continued that the Deep Rising premiere is an exciting night for him and the film’s team. With the project focused on illuminating the vital relationship between the deep ocean and sustaining life on Earth, he expressed that it should make you angry and fired up. He communicated that this is our ocean and land, and we all should prioritize understanding facts and the scope of what is happening.

Fairyland

Film talent included Emilia Jones, Adam Lambert, Scoot McNairy, Nessa Dougherty, Cody Fern, Bella Murphy, director and screenwriter Andrew Durham, and producer Sofia Coppola who attended the premiere’s press line. 

During the film’s Q&A, Lambert commented on Fairyland being his film debut and how special it was to highlight queer experiences and his ties to San Francisco. Director Andrew Durham explained the intricacies of filming the film’s time lapse scenes in one day at Golden Gate Park and the hard work it took from the film’s hair and makeup teams to shift between decades during that day's shoot. 

 

The Disappearance Of Shere Hite 

Film EP and narrator, Dakota Johnson walked the press line.

At the film’s Q&A following the film, Dakota Johnson was asked how the book, “The Hite Report” would be received today, responding she thinks it would be widely appreciated. She feels like men would be way more afraid to behave the way they did then, she hopes. She stated a re-release is timely.
